Subspecies and Distribution. H. p. pictus Thomas, 1893 — W, SW, S & SE Mexico (coast of S Nayarit to Chiapas, S Veracruz) and W Guatemala. H. p. annectens Merriam, 1902 — S Mexico (Sierra Madre del Sur of Guerrero and Oaxaca). H. p. hispidusJ. A. Allen, 1897 — NW and W Mexico (N Sonora to Nayarit and CJalisco). H. p. plantinarensis Merriam, 1902 — SC Mexico (interior basins and valleys of SE Jalisco, E Colima, C Michoacan, and N Guerrero). in Heteromyidae

Distribution. Sierra Madre del Sur from C Michoacan E to Morelos, Mexico, and possibly montane regions of México State.
